The functions that are lost can vary, depending on the Win10 subtype and the 
installed software.

With my system - Win10 pro 32-bit, two K3s with KIO3B USB cards, and VSPE port 
forwarding - all of the rig control functions worked as before but the two 
soundcard interfaces did not. Win10 reported both interfaces running OK with 
the latest driver already in place, and offered no option to roll back to the 
previous driver.

The next step would normally be to uninstall the sound interface, and then 
restart and allow Windows to search for and install the latest drivers; but 
this only installed the same driver as before.

My interim solution has been to roll back the entire Windows update, so 
everything now works as it did two days ago.

For the future, I have set the update options for all so-called "feature updates"  to the 
more restrictive "Semi-Annual Channel" option (meaning, don't update until the update is 
claimed to be ready for widespread deployment in organizations) and with a further delay period of 
180 days.

However, the so-called "quality updates" that include new security features remain at 
their default setting of 0 days (meaning, "install immediately").

All of these options are accessible through Settings - Update & Security - 
Windows Update. For rollback of an existing update, choose Update History - 
Uninstall Updates. For future updates, choose Advanced Options.

None of this has involved the radio gear; it has been purely a Windows10 issue.

I have been seeing this discussion about downloading the Elecraft USB
drivers and so on.   The latest Win10 update deleted my K3s
USB/Soundcard setup also.   However I only needed to plug the USB
back
into the K3s and all is good.  I did need to rename the K3s in Win Sound
(so I know which codec is for the K3s)  I have never used the Elecraft
drivers and everything works just fine.

Am I missing something?
